Excerpt from Glorious Gospel Triumphs: As Seen in My Life and Work in Fiji and Australasia Life and work in Fiji and Australasia, but have shrunk from doing so, lest it might seem to be incon sistent With Christian humility. But my brethren have pleaded another consideration that should have weight With me. They have said that the facts in my possession were not my 'own, and that if published they might help other workers, and bring glory to my blessed Lord. This greatly influenced me, for I only Wish to live to glorify God, and do good to others. But, being still perplexed with doubts and fears, I have taken all to the Lord, and earnestly pleaded for light and guidance. A deep and painful sense of great unfaithfulness would keep me silent, and incline me to burn every record of the past; but, after much waiting upon God, I em now fully persuaded it is His Will that I should publish this book, and I have consented to do so. Methodism has played a major role in all areas of public life in Australia but has been particularly significant for its influence on education, social welfare, missions to Aboriginal people and the Pacific Islands and the role of women. Drawing together a team of historical experts, Methodism in Australia presents a critical introduction to one of the most important religious movements in Australia's settlement history and beyond. Offering ground-breaking regional studies of the development of Methodism, this book considers a broad range of issues including Australian Methodist religious experience, worship and music, Methodist intellectuals, and missions to Australia and the Pacific.
